# Main Live — *Orchestrator* Utama > **File:** `main_live.py` > **Class:** `TradingBot` > **Runtime:** *Async event loop* (asyncio) > **Mode:** *Candle-based* (analisis penuh hanya saat candle baru M15) > **Target:** < 0.05 detik per iterasi analisis --- ## Apa Itu Main Live? Main Live adalah **otak pusat** yang mengorkestrasi semua komponen bot. Menjalankan loop *candle-based* — analisis penuh hanya dijalankan saat candle M15 baru terbentuk, dengan pengecekan posisi setiap 10 detik di antara candle. Variabel `self.news_agent` di-set `None` (line 165). --- ## Main Loop (*Candle-Based*) ``` STARTUP: Load models -> Connect MT5 -> Send Telegram startup | v LOOP UTAMA (cek setiap ~5 detik, analisis pada candle baru): | +-- Fetch 2 bar terakhir -> cek apakah candle baru terbentuk | |===[CANDLE BARU? YA -> FULL ANALYSIS]================= | | |===[PHASE 1: DATA]================================ | | | +-- Fetch 200 bar M15 XAUUSD dari MT5 | +-- Feature Engineering (40+ fitur) | +-- SMC Analysis (Swing, FVG, OB, BOS, CHoCH) | +-- HMM Regime Detection | +-- XGBoost Prediction | | | |===[PHASE 2: MONITORING]=========================== | | | +-- Cek posisi terbuka | | +-- Untuk setiap posisi: | | +-- Update profit & momentum | | +-- 12 kondisi exit (smart_risk.evaluate_position) | | +-- Jika should_close -> tutup -> log -> Telegram | | | +-- Position Manager (trailing SL, breakeven) | | +-- Smart Market Close Handler | | | |===[PHASE 3: ENTRY]================================ | | | +-- [1] Flash Crash Guard -> tidak ada crash? | +-- [2] Regime Filter -> bukan SLEEP / CRISIS? | +-- [3] Risk Check -> equity & drawdown aman? | +-- [4] Session Filter -> boleh trading (WIB)? | +-- [5] SMC Signal -> ada setup? | +-- [6] Signal Combination -> sinyal valid (quality != AVOID)? | +-- [7] H1 Bias (#31B) -> H1 EMA20 selaras? | +-- [8] Time Filter (#34A) -> bukan jam 9/21 WIB? | +-- [9] Trade Cooldown -> cukup jeda sejak trade terakhir? | +-- [10] Smart Risk Gate -> mode bukan STOPPED? | +-- [11] Lot Size -> > 0 setelah kalkulasi? | +-- [12] Position Limit -> < 2 posisi terbuka? | +-- [13] Slippage Validation -> harga aktual vs expected | +-- [14] Partial Fill Check -> volume aktual vs requested | +-- SEMUA PASS -> Execute trade | +-- Register position (harga & volume AKTUAL) -> Log -> Telegram | | | |===[PHASE 4: PERIODIK]============================= | | | +-- Setiap 20 candle (~5 jam M15): Cek auto-retrain | +-- Setiap 30 menit: Market update (Telegram) | +-- Setiap 1 jam: Hourly analysis (Telegram) | +-- Pergantian hari: Daily summary + reset | |===[CANDLE BARU? TIDAK -> POSITION CHECK ONLY]======== | +-- Setiap 10 detik: cek posisi terbuka saja | +-- Fetch 50 bar (minimal data) | +-- Hitung fitur untuk ML check | +-- Evaluasi exit conditions per posisi | v Tunggu ~5 detik -> Loop lagi ``` --- ## Detail 14 *Entry* Filter | # | Filter | Deskripsi | Sumber | |---|--------|-----------|--------| | 1 | Flash Crash Guard | Deteksi pergerakan harga ekstrem (>X%) dalam 5 bar terakhir | `FlashCrashDetector` | | 2 | Regime Filter | Blok *entry* jika HMM regime = SLEEP atau CRISIS | `regime_detector` | | 3 | Risk Check | Validasi equity, drawdown, dan balance aman | `risk_engine` | | 4 | Session Filter | Hanya trading di sesi aktif (Sydney/London/NY, WIB) | `session_filter` | | 5 | SMC Signal | Harus ada setup SMC (Order Block, FVG, BOS, CHoCH) | `smc.generate_signal()` | | 6 | Signal Combination | Gabung SMC + ML, blok jika market quality AVOID | `_combine_signals()` | | 7 | H1 Bias (#31B) | BUY hanya jika H1 BULLISH, SELL hanya jika H1 BEARISH | `_get_h1_bias()` | | 8 | Time Filter (#34A) | Skip jam 9 dan 21 WIB (likuiditas rendah / whipsaw) | Hardcoded WIB check | | 9 | Trade Cooldown | Jeda minimum antar trade (mencegah overtrade) | `_last_trade_time` | | 10 | Smart Risk Gate | Cek mode risk (NORMAL/CAUTIOUS/STOPPED) | `smart_risk` | | 11 | Lot Size > 0 | Pastikan kalkulasi lot menghasilkan size > 0 | `smart_risk.calculate_lot_size()` | | 12 | Position Limit | Maksimal 2 posisi terbuka bersamaan | `smart_risk.can_open_position()` | | 13 | Slippage Validation | Cek harga eksekusi aktual vs harga yang diharapkan | Post-execution check | | 14 | Partial Fill Check | Cek volume aktual yang terisi vs volume yang diminta | Post-execution check | --- ## *Startup* Sequence ``` 1. Exit ``` --- ## Error Handling (*Fault Tolerance*) ``` Setiap iterasi loop dibungkus try-except: try: # Fetch data, analyze, trade except ConnectionError: # MT5 disconnected -> reconnect() except Exception as e: # Log error -> lanjut loop berikutnya # Bot TIDAK crash dari error tunggal Prinsip: NEVER STOP TRADING karena error non-kritis ``` Bot dirancang dengan prinsip *fault tolerance* — satu error tidak menghentikan seluruh sistem. Setiap iterasi loop dibungkus `try-except` sehingga error pada satu candle tidak mempengaruhi candle berikutnya. Koneksi MT5 yang putus akan otomatis di-reconnect. --- ## Timer *Periodik* | Event | Interval | Aksi | |-------|----------|------| | Full analysis + *entry* | Setiap candle baru M15 | Saat candle terbentuk | | Position *monitoring* | ~10 detik | Di antara candle | | Performance logging | 4 candle (~1 jam) | `loop_count % 4` | | Auto-retrain check | 20 candle (~5 jam) | `loop_count % 20` | | Market update Telegram | 30 menit | Timer | | Hourly analysis Telegram | 1 jam | Timer | | Daily summary | Pergantian hari | Date check | --- ## Performa Target ``` Target: < 0.05 detik per iterasi analisis (50ms) Full Analysis (saat candle baru): +-- MT5 data fetch: ~10ms (200 bar) +-- Feature engineering: ~5ms (Polars, vectorized) +-- SMC analysis: ~5ms (Polars native) +-- HMM predict: ~2ms +-- XGBoost predict: ~3ms +-- Position monitoring: ~5ms +-- Entry logic: ~5ms +-- Overhead: ~15ms ------ ~50ms total Position Check Only (di antara candle): +-- MT5 data fetch: ~5ms (50 bar saja) +-- Feature engineering: ~3ms +-- ML prediction: ~3ms +-- Position evaluation: ~5ms +-- Overhead: ~5ms ------ ~21ms total ``` --- ## Hubungan Semua Komponen ```mermaid flowchart TD subgraph BOT["main_live.py — TradingBot"] direction TB MT5["MT5 Connector"] --> FE["Feature Eng"] FE --> SMC["SMC Analyzer"] SMC --> HMM["HMM Detector"] HMM --> DC["Dynamic Confidence"] DC --> XGB["XGBoost Model"] XGB --> ENTRY["Entry Logic (14 Filters)
